Educator certification has the same requirements for all educators. They are achieved in differing ways, however. Teaching elders will have achieved some of the educational requirements through the M.Div. degree and ordination exams. Other educators may complete requirements through the certification-approved courses offered in various sites. Connecting with a presbytery-appointed Certification Advisor and completing the certification application as well as reading through the Educator Certification Handbook will make more of the requirements clear.
